Q. What is the equation of the horizontal line through (7,3)(-7,-3) ?
  1. Identify Horizontal Line: A horizontal line has a constant yy-value across all xx-values. To find the equation of the horizontal line through a given point, we simply need to set the yy-coordinate of the line equal to the yy-coordinate of the given point.
  2. Given Point (7,3)(-7, -3): The given point is (7,3)(-7, -3). Since the line is horizontal, the yy-coordinate for every point on the line will be the same as the yy-coordinate of the given point, which is 3-3.
  3. Equation of Horizontal Line: The equation of a horizontal line can be written as y=ky = k, where kk is the constant yy-value. For our line, kk is 3-3.
  4. Final Equation: Therefore, the equation of the horizontal line through the point (7,3)(-7, -3) is y=3y = -3.
